My dad has 2003 audi a3 the oil cooler went causing oil in coolant plenty of it too!! i replaced cooler flushed engine several times with good detergent!! now the car runs fine when revved and not moving also on idle is fine, as soon as you drive up the road the red coolant light flashes but temp stays const at 90. Also the top hose is slightly warm yet the bottom ones cold. when i remove the top hose with car running the coolant doesnt come out which doesnt seem ok?? the heater blows fairly warm too, Im at my wits end and after a genius to guide me in the right direction

It sounds like something is blocked posibly the water pump gave up the gost but my main concerns would be how the oil got in to the coolent as I would have thought only the head gasket would have allowed that.
